Deutsche Bank Hiring Java Developer, AVP | Pune Division, Maharashtra, India
Deutsche Bank is hiring a Java Developer at the AVP level for its Pune technology division. As a global financial services firm with large engineering teams, Deutsche Bank builds mission-critical platforms that support trading, risk, client services and banking operations.
This AVP role is for a hands-on senior software engineer who will design, architect and deliver scalable Java-based solutions. Apply if you have strong microservices experience, are comfortable driving end-to-end delivery and enjoy mentoring engineers in an Agile environment.
Role & Responsibilities
- Architect, design and develop high quality, maintainable and scalable software applications using Java and related technologies.
- Hands-on development work with Java, Hadoop, Oracle or similar back-end technologies.
- Design and build microservices-based solutions; work with cloud platforms (preferably GCP) and containerisation technologies.
- Work closely with Team Leads, Software Development Managers, functional analysts, QA and vendor teams to deliver end-to-end solutions.
- Lead and manage scrum teams; contribute to Agile and Scrum delivery practices.
- Mentor and technically guide junior team members; provide coaching and knowledge transfer.
- Analyse, troubleshoot and fix software defects; perform performance tuning and use profiling/monitoring tools.
- Articulate issues, risks and progress to stakeholders and management in a timely manner.
- Contribute to solution design, architecture decisions and documentation, including design patterns and refactoring efforts.
- Collaborate on messaging and integration patterns (REST, SOA) and support build/deployment pipelines (Maven, Artifactory, TeamCity or Jenkins).
- Use Unix scripting to support automation and operational tasks.
Qualifications & Skills
- Proven experience as a senior software engineer or equivalent role, with strong hands-on Java development background.
- Extensive experience building and operating microservices architectures.
- Strong experience with Spring Boot, Spring Core/Batch and related Java frameworks.
- Experience with Big Data technologies such as Hadoop; familiarity with Spark and Scala is a plus.
- Cloud and container technologies: Docker, Kubernetes, OpenShift and exposure to Azure or GCP.
- Front-end experience with Angular or React is desirable for full-stack collaboration.
- Experience with messaging/integration patterns, RESTful APIs and SOA principles.
- Familiarity with CI/CD and build tools: Maven, Artifactory, TeamCity or Jenkins.
- Strong skills in performance engineering: testing, monitoring, profiling and tuning production systems.
- Practical Unix/Linux scripting experience and operational troubleshooting skills.
- Good communication skills; ability to work with cross-functional teams and articulate technical trade-offs.
- Nice to have: Spark job optimisation, Avro/Parquet file handling, and RDBMS/Oracle design and tuning.
Why Join Deutsche Bank
- Work on large-scale, high-impact banking and trading systems where your technical decisions matter.
- Opportunities for professional growth through training, certification sponsorship and coaching from experienced peers.
- A collaborative, inclusive culture with flexible benefits such as parental leave, childcare reimbursement and comprehensive insurance.
- Exposure to modern tech stacks—microservices, cloud, containers and performance engineering—across critical financial services projects.
How to Apply
Excited to apply? Apply Here
You can also view the official job posting on Deutsche Bank careers: Deutsche Bank Careers – Java Developer, AVP
Before applying, improve your chances with these free tools and resources:
- Resume Builder — create a clear, ATS-friendly resume tailored for Java/Cloud roles.
- ATS Score Checker — check how well your resume matches job descriptions.
- Cover Letter Generator — draft a concise cover note highlighting your relevant projects.
- Interview Preparation — review likely technical and behavioural questions for senior engineers.
- Salary Estimator — benchmark compensation expectations in INR for tech roles.
- Career Path Planner — map growth from developer to architect or engineering manager.
- Certification Suggestion — find certifications that complement this role.
- Resume Reviewer — get feedback to fine-tune your profile for Deutsche Bank roles.
FAQ
- Where is this role based? The position is based in Pune, Maharashtra, India.
- What level is this role? The job title is Java Developer, AVP — a senior software engineer role expected to lead technical delivery and mentor junior engineers.
- Is remote work available? Specific remote or hybrid options are not listed in the job brief. Confirm work location and flexibility during the interview or on the official job page.
- What technologies are essential? Microservices, Spring Boot, containers (Docker/Kubernetes/OpenShift), Java, and experience with CI/CD tooling are core requirements.
- What does the interview process involve? Expect technical assessments, system design discussions and behavioural interviews to evaluate technical fit and collaboration skills.
Disclaimer
The information in this post is intended for educational and promotional purposes only. The company is an equal opportunity employer and does not discriminate based on race, religion, gender, nationality, or disability. Always verify job details with the official website for the latest updates. This blog is not affiliated with or officially endorsed by the company. Keywords: Deutsche Bank Careers, IT Jobs India, Tech Hiring, Software Roles, Latest Openings
© 2026 IT Referral Jobs. All rights reserved.
Sneha Pendharkar
Sneha is an IT career counselor dedicated to helping fresh graduates launch successful careers in technology. Since 2021, she has guided over 5,000 students in securing roles at leading tech companies through IT referral opportunities. She specializes in identifying off-campus drives, internships, and placement openings early, providing timely and accurate job alerts that help students gain placements at reputed organizations.